Rumah  >  Artikel  >  pembangunan bahagian belakang  >  Bagaimana untuk menetapkan zon waktu dalam php mysql

Bagaimana untuk menetapkan zon waktu dalam php mysql

藏色散人
藏色散人asal
2021-09-18 09:49:222531semak imbas

Cara menetapkan zon waktu dalam php mysql: 1. Jalankan arahan "tunjukkan pembolehubah seperti '%time_zone%'; 2. Tetapkan zon waktu dengan mengubah suai fail konfigurasi mysql my.cnf atau my .ini; 3. Melalui Perintah "set time_zone" menetapkan zon waktu.

Bagaimana untuk menetapkan zon waktu dalam php mysql

Persekitaran pengendalian artikel ini: sistem Windows 7, PHP versi 7.1, komputer Dell G3

Cara untuk menetapkan masa zon php mysql?

Kaedah tetapan zon waktu MySQL

Zon waktu MySQL lalai kepada zon waktu pelayan, iaitu 8 jam berbeza daripada zon waktu China .

Lihat kaedah

Kod SQL

mysql> show variables like '%time_zone%';

+——————+——–+
| Variable_name    | Value  |
+——————+——–+
| system_time_zone | CST    |
| time_zone        | SYSTEM |
+——————+——–+

Ubah suai kaedah zon waktu

Kaedah pertama:

Anda boleh mengubah suai zon waktu dengan mengubah suai fail konfigurasi mysql my.cnf atau my.ini

dan menambah default-time-zone=timezone di bawah [mysqld].

Contohnya:

default-time-zone = '+8:00'

Mulakan semula msyql

Pastikan anda menambahnya di bawah [mysqld], jika tidak, pembolehubah tidak diketahui 'default-time-zone= 8 akan muncul: 00'

Kaedah 2:

通过命令 set time_zone = timezone

Sebagai contoh,

北京时间(GMT+0800)
set time_zone = '+8:00';
美国pst时间(GMT-08:00)
set time_zone = '-8:00';

Kod SQL

mysql> set time_zone = '+8:00';

Setelah pangkalan data disambungkan semasa program pembangunan, anda boleh Seterusnya adalah kod untuk menukar masa MySQL.

mysql_query("SET time_zone = '+8:00'");

Pembelajaran yang disyorkan: "Tutorial Video PHP"

Atas ialah kandungan terperinci Bagaimana untuk menetapkan zon waktu dalam php mysql.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n